cis-gs is an open-source bioinformatics tool for whole-genome cis-element discovery, expression coupling, and KEGG enrichment analysis. It provides both a PyQt5 GUI and CLI pipeline, supporting genomics researchers in regulatory element analysis.
In the Other dev tools space, cis-gs takes a focused approach. It focuses on automating genome-wide discovery and analysis of cis-regulatory elements for bioinformatics research. It is built as an open-source project for bioinformatics researchers and genomics scientists. cis-gs is open source under the MIT license. cis-gs is available on the command line, Windows, macOS, and Linux, and it can be self-hosted.
